The Staff Accountant will play a key role in managing payroll, supporting international operations, and being cross-trained in accounts receivable. This role offers hands-on experience and visibility into a variety of financial operations, including work with a new UK-based business venture.
Overview of the Staff Accountant Role:
Process multi-state payroll using ADP, including handling a unique hourly employee field rate and commission structures for sales staff.
Ensure payroll accuracy and compliance with all federal, state, and local regulations.
Support the company's newly launched UK-based operation with accounting duties, reporting, and compliance tasks.
Cross-train and provide backup for the Accounts Receivable function, which includes a significant volume of non-revenue-based invoicing.
Assist in month-end close activities and support the accounting team with general ledger tasks as needed.
Maintain internal controls and contribute to process improvements across accounting functions.
Preferred Qualifications for the Staff Accountant:
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related field preferred .
2+ years of accounting experience, preferably with exposure to payroll and accounts receivable.
Strong understanding of U.S. payroll practices; experience with ADP is strongly preferred.
Previous experience with international accounting operations is a plus.
High level of accuracy, attention to detail, and organizational skills.
Proficient in Microsoft Excel and experience working in ERP/accounting software environments.
